why did he dampen the brush that just ruins everything
You generally do that with pincurls to loosen the curl, but she didn't have a tight curl and the weight of her hair made that unnecessary. He did all the traditional steps for pincurls, but doesn't seem to understand their purpose or application.
@@LizaLavolta He should have not alternated directions and let it set for at least an hour before releasing the hair and doing a brush out I think.

To do a brush out and still have a bouncy Hollywood look with that long of a hair that doesn't stretch out to almost nothing, you have to set it for a long time I think. They did that with a wet set, you can almost recreate it with hot rollers or pin curling after heat styling like here but you need to let it sit for at least an hour I think, at least if you have really long and straight hair.
